Directions: Arrange the sentence below to correctly describe how geothermal power plant works. Use numbers 1-5. Geothermal Power Plant Turbine Generator 3 Cooling tower Injection well Hot water Figure1 ilustration of Geathermal Power Plant. Taken from hmps//archive.epa.gov/cimatechange/kids/images/4-1-sgeopowerg Arrange the following. The cooled water is pumped back into the Earth to begin the process again. _When the water reaches the surface, the pressure is dropped, which causes the water to tum into steam. Hot water is pumped from deep underground through a well under high pressure. The steam cools off in a cooling tower and condenses back to water.
